December Village Report
 
VILLAGE REPORT – DECEMBER 2011
Property Taxes – It is not too late to claim your 2011 Home Owners Grant. If you have not done so at this time and you are eligible, please contact the Village Office and we will be happy to assist you. If you are 65 at any point in 2011, you are eligible for the additional senior’s grant this year. If you want to dispute your 2012 Assessment, contact BC Assessment Authority to appeal your assessment before January 31st.
Utilities – We will be sending out the annual utility bills early in the New Year. The new deadline for receiving a 10% discount has been extended to February 29th, 2012. The new rate for most homes will be $680.50 (before discount).
Dog and Business Licences – These expire on December 31st 2011. Please renew your licence before January 31st 2012.
Snow Clearance – Property owners in commercial areas are responsible for clearing snow and ice on sidewalks in front of their property by 10:00 a.m., and within 24 hours in residential areas. There have been complaints about villagers shoveling snow from their driveways onto other peoples’ property. Please be considerate of your neighbours and lend a hand to our senior or disabled citizens.
Village Snow Removal – The village crew are working very hard to keep our roads and sidewalks clear and safe from 4:00 am until 12:30 pm.  Please assist them by parking off street and staying a distance away from working equipment.
Radon Testing – If you would like to test your home for radon, the RDCK is supplying kits which are available at the Village office for a $15.00 donation.
Christmas Trees – Trees can be brought to the end of Lagoon Road in January to be burned in the Village burn pile. No tinsels please.
RDCK Recreation Commission – Public meetings are held on the third Monday of the month at 7:00 p.m. at the Salmo Community Centre.  
MeetingsCouncil meetings are held on the second and fourth Tuesdays of the month and begin at 7:00 p.m. at 423 Davies Avenue. The next regular meeting is on December 13th at 7:00 p.m, the meeting scheduled for December 27th is cancelled, and the following meeting will be on January 10th.
Attending a Council Meeting as a Delegation – An application to present to Village Council must be submitted in writing by 4:30 p.m. on the Thursday prior to the meeting. Each delegation is limited to 15 minutes.
The Village Office will be closed from December 24th, and will reopen on January 3rd. 2012. On behalf of the Mayor and Council we would like to wish you all a very happy and safe holiday season.
